Exmouth is situated on the South Coast of East Devon, where the River Exe meets the sea. Exmouth itself is a traditional resort with a promenade, elegant Georgian architecture and a bustling centre. The town offers a diverse selection of shops, places to eat and things to do, including top quality water sports such as windsurfing and kite-surfing, and fantastic routes for cycling and walking. The town has a two-mile sandy beach and a popular marina as well as a train station with a direct line to Exeter. There is also a good selection of primary, secondary and private schools.
For keen walkers there is access nearby to many miles of coastal path starting at ‘The Needle’ at Orcombe Point, which denotes the start of the World Heritage coastline. The Exe Estuary has been designated an ‘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ty’ and offers further exceptional walks and a cycle path leading to Lympstone. The cycle path to Budleigh Salterton is also nearby. The opportunities to enjoy a variety of water sports in addition to equestrian and golfing pursuits in the area are also plentiful.
The Cathedral City of Exeter is only nine miles away with its intercity railway station, international airport, connection to the M5 motorway and great business and retail opportunities with a modern shopping precinct, speciality boutiques, open air markets, restaurants, cafes and wine bars.

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
